  • Founded in Hokkaido, Japan by Master Barista Yuki Takeuchi, Baristart Coffee was created with a concept that goes beyond specialty coffee beans. Inspired by cafés that celebrated the craft of coffee, Takeuchi wanted to shine the spotlight on another essential ingredient: milk.

    IMAGE from Baristart Coffee

    This vision led to the birth of Baristart Coffee, a café brand known for highlighting the richness, smoothness, and premium quality of specialty Hokkaido milk.

    Its name reflects the founder’s journey and philosophy: Barista, representing his profession; Art, symbolizing craftsmanship and creativity; and Start, marking the beginning of a dream and passion project. Today, Baristart Coffee has grown beyond Japan, with branches in Singapore, Malaysia, Thailand, and the Philippines, introducing more guests to its unique specialty milk café concept.

    In the Philippines, Baristart Coffee is owned and operated by HRT Ventures Corp., a company managed by three brothers who share a love for good food and coffee. The idea of bringing the brand to the country began during the pandemic, when the owners discovered Baristart online and were drawn to its distinctive focus on authentic Hokkaido milk.

    Seeing the opportunity to offer Filipino diners a premium dairy experience, especially for those looking for the perfect latte, they opened the first Philippine branch on July 13, 2023 at 2 Meridien Tower, Bonifacio Global City. Following a strong customer response, a second branch opened at Greenhills Mall on February 28, 2025.

    As a casual dining Japanese café, Baristart Coffee Philippines blends premium ingredients, thoughtful craftsmanship, and warm hospitality. It offers a welcoming space for quick coffee breaks, leisurely meals, and relaxed gatherings with family and friends—all while giving guests a genuine taste of Hokkaido.

    A must-try is the Hokkaido Milk Cream Puff, one of the café’s signature creations. This customer favorite features a perfectly baked crust filled with silky Hokkaido milk custard, creating a satisfying balance of texture and flavor. The pastry has also earned recognition in Singapore as the Best Cream Puff, further making it one of Baristart’s most beloved offerings.

    Seasonal flavors such as Banana Caramel Cream Puff and Strawberry Cream Puff have also become popular among returning guests, with more limited-edition creations expected in 2026.

    For savory and hearty dishes, Baristart also serves comforting Japanese-inspired favorites such as the Hokkaido Carbonara (Php 520) and Obihiro Butadon (Php 420), both crafted to highlight the café’s signature Hokkaido flavors beyond its well-loved coffee and pastries.

    You may partner these with Baristart’s beverages starting with the Hokkaido Latte. The Hokkaido Latte (Php 215 to Php 225) remains one of the café’s bestsellers, bringing together carefully crafted coffee and the creamy richness of premium Hokkaido milk.

    Matcha lovers can also enjoy the Hot Matcha Latte, made with ceremonial-grade matcha sourced from Baristart’s partner farm in Japan and blended with Hokkaido milk for a smooth and full-bodied drink.

    Behind the menu is a culinary team dedicated to consistency and innovation. Chef Emi Sasaki, born in Hokkaido, brings international pastry experience from Australia, Canada, and Japan. She is best known for developing Baristart’s iconic Hokkaido Milk Cream Puff and regularly visits the Philippine branches to maintain quality and develop new flavors.

    Chef Kensuke Shima, also rooted in Hokkaido cuisine, helped create Japanese comfort dishes such as the Signature Obihiro Butadon, Wafu Pasta, and Hokkaido Carbonara.

    Meanwhile, Chef Gerardo “Ardo” Mercado, Baristart Philippines’ restaurant manager and chef consultant, is a two-time Philippine Culinary Cup champion whose creations include the Spinach Dip, Hambagu Omurice, and Takoyaki Crunchies.

    Baristart Coffee BGC can accommodate up to 70 guests, with 40 indoor seats and 30 outdoor seats. The GH Mall branch offers a larger capacity of 100 guests, with 60 indoor seats and 40 outdoor seats, making both locations suitable for casual meetups and intimate gatherings.
